I have shot a fair amount of both disciplines, in my mind the biggest difference is the multiple angles of fire in each stage without the aid of wind flags in PRS style matches. You can certainly utilize your wind meter before you are on the clock but once that beep starts you better be able to spot your impacts and be able to adjust accordingly.

My observation from the original post is that F-Class shooters certainly do talk about the wind, but often they will wait until the match is over to discuss specifics, so as not to provide their competitors with useful tips until the scoring has been completed.
